VC点击按钮为Combo添加内容,打开对话框,点击对话框一个按钮,为Combox控件添加内容,怎么实现呢

 我来答
沧海雄风2009
2011-09-19 · TA获得超过1.1万个赞
知道大有可为答主
回答量:8525
采纳率:79%
帮助的人:2826万
展开全部
拖进来一个 按钮 一个 ccombox 给ccombox添加控件变量 m_COMBOX

下面是按钮一的参数 就是这么简单 有疑问请追问 满意记得采纳
void CaddDlg::OnBnClickedButton1()
{
// TODO: 在此添加控件通知处理程序代码
m_COMBOX.ResetContent();
m_COMBOX.InsertString(0,"第一条");
m_COMBOX.InsertString(1,"第二条");
m_COMBOX.InsertString(2,"第三条");
m_COMBOX.InsertString(3,"第四条");
m_COMBOX.InsertString(4,"第五条");
m_COMBOX.InsertString(5,"第六条");
}
更多追问追答
追问
怎么获取你要添加的内容呢,如果使用这个程序,怎么添加
追答
那要看你内容是从哪里来的了

函数传的?

还是读文件的?
returnsr
2011-09-19 · TA获得超过296个赞
知道小有建树答主
回答量:271
采纳率:0%
帮助的人:164万
展开全部
((CComboBox*)GetDlgItem(控件ID))->AddString("要添加的内容");

MSDN:
// The pointer to my combo box.
extern CComboBox* pmyComboBox;

// Add 20 items to the combo box.
CString str;
for (int i=0;i < 20;i++)
{
str.Format(_T("item string %d"), i);
pmyComboBox->AddString( str );
}

参考资料: MSDN

已赞过 已踩过<
你对这个回答的评价是?
评论 收起
乐游原上的歌者
2011-09-19 · TA获得超过383个赞
知道小有建树答主
回答量:278
采纳率:71%
帮助的人:231万
展开全部
Private Sub Command1_Click()
Dim L_str As String
L_str = InputBox("请输入列表项名称", "输入列表项名称")
If Trim(L_str) <> "" Then
Combo1.AddItem (Trim(L_str))
Combo1.Text = (Trim(L_str))
End If
End Sub
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(1)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式